Description
Stufenlos verstellbares Breitkeilriemengetriebe Die Erfindung betrifft ein stufenlos verstellbares Breitkeilriemengetriebe mit spannkraftabhängigem Längenausgleich, insbesondere für Iandmaschinen .Infinitely variable wide V-belt transmission The invention relates to an infinitely adjustable wide V-belt drive with length compensation depending on the tension force, especially for agricultural machinery.
bekannt sind stufenlos verstellbare Breitkeilriemengetriebe, 8ogenannte Keilriemenvariatoren, deren Achsabstand konstant ist.Infinitely variable wide V-belt transmissions are known, the so-called V-belt variators whose center distance is constant.
Die dabei verwendeten Breitkeilriemen längen eich und achränken den Regelbereich des Keilriemenvariators mit zunehmender Nutzungsdauer ein.The wide V-belts used for this are both long and short Control range of the V-belt variator with increasing service life.
Der Nachteil derartiger Ausführungen liegt folglich in der begienzten Einsatzdauer sowie in dem nach längerer Nutzungsdauer eingeschränkten Regelbereich.The disadvantage of such designs is consequently that they are limited Duration of use as well as in the control range restricted after a longer period of use.
Zweck der Erfindung ist es, die Begrenzung der Einsatzdauer und des Regelbereiches von Keilriemenvariatoren zu beseitigen.The purpose of the invention is to limit the duration of use and the To eliminate the control range of V-belt variators.
Der Erfindung liegt die Aufgabe zugrunde, ein stufenlos verstellbares Breitkeilriemengetriebe zu schaffen, das durch die Verstellemöglichkeit des Achsabstandes eine unbegrenzte Einsatzdauer bei vollem Regelbereich gewährleistet.The invention is based on the object of a continuously adjustable To create wide V-belt drive through the ability to adjust the center distance guarantees an unlimited period of use with the full control range.
Erfindungsgemäß wird das erreicht, indem die Abtriebsscheiben eines bekannten Breitkeilriemengetriebes auf einer Schwinge angeordnet sind, die am Rahmen des Breitkeilriemengetriebes gelagert ist und deren freien Schenkel ein verstellbares spannkraftbegrenzendes Spannelement aufweist, welches mit dem Rahmen in Verbindung steht.According to the invention this is achieved by the output disks of a known wide V-belt transmission are arranged on a rocker arm on the frame of the wide V-belt drive is mounted and its free leg is adjustable Has clamping force limiting clamping element, which is connected to the frame stands.
Die Längung des Keilriemens wird durch die Veränderung des Achsabstandes zwischen Antriebs- und Abtriebsscheibe somit ausgegleichen und der volle Regelbereich des Breitkeilriemengetriebes dadurch wieder hergestellt.The elongation of the V-belt is achieved by changing the center distance balance between drive and driven pulley and the full control range of the wide V-belt transmission is thereby restored.
Die Erfindung soll nachfolgend an einem Ausführungsbeispiel näher erläutert werden, In der Zeichnung zeigen: Fig. 1: eine Ansicht des Keilriemenvariators mit verstellbarer Schwinge, Fig. 2: die Seitenansicht zu Fig. 1, Das Breitkeilriemengetriebe besteht aus einer hydraulisch verstellbaren Antriebsscheibe 1 und einer mittels Federkraft zwangaldufig verstellbaren Abtriebsscheibe 2.The invention is to be described in more detail below using an exemplary embodiment be explained The drawing shows: FIG. 1: a view of the V-belt variator with adjustable rocker, Fig. 2: the side view to Fig. 1, The wide V-belt transmission consists of a hydraulically adjustable Drive pulley 1 and an output pulley which can be forced to adjust by means of spring force 2.
Die Abtriebsscheibe 2 ist erfindungsgemäß auf einer Schwinge 3 gelagert. Die Schwinge 3 ist im Drehpunkt 4 am Rahmen 5 des Breitkeilriemengetriebes schwenkbar angeordnet.According to the invention, the output disk 2 is mounted on a rocker arm 3. The rocker 3 can be pivoted at the pivot point 4 on the frame 5 of the wide V-belt transmission arranged.
Am gegentlberlie'genden Ende der an aer Schwinge 3 gelagerten Abtriebsscheibe 2 ist ein spannkraftbegrenzendes Spannelement 6 angeordnet, das mit dem Rahmen 5 in Verbindung steht.At the opposite end of the driven pulley mounted on the rocker arm 3 2, a clamping force-limiting clamping element 6 is arranged, which is connected to the frame 5 communicates.
Tritt bei längerer Nutzungsdauer eine Längung des Keilriemens 7 und somit eine Einschränkun& des Regelbereiches ein, so wird mit Hilfe des spannkraftbegrenzendes Spannelement 6 die Längung des Keilriemens 7 durch Veränderung des Achsabstandes zwischen der Antriebsscheibe 2 und der Abtriebsscheibe 3 ausgeglichen und damit der Regelbereich des Keilriemenvariators wieder hergestellt.If the V-belt 7 and thus a restriction of the control range, with the help of the clamping force limiting Tensioning element 6 the elongation of the V-belt 7 by changing the center distance balanced between the drive pulley 2 and the driven pulley 3 and thus the control range of the V-belt variator is restored.
